visceral brain (noun) corpus amygdaloideum (noun)
a system of functionally related neural structures in the brain that are involved in emotional behavior an almond-shaped neural structure in the anterior part of the temporal lobe of the cerebrum; intimately connected with the hypothalamus and the hippocampus and the cingulate gyrus; as part of the limbic system it plays an important role in motivation and emotional behavior
